Timber Charlie Chowder Recipe

Ingredients:

6 med potatoes, peeled and cubed
1/2 cup onion, chopped
1/2 cup celery, chopped
1/2 cup carrot, chopped
2 Tablespoons butter
2 Tablespoons cornstarch
1-1/2 cup milk
2 Tablespoons chicken bouillon cubes
1 cup grated cheddar cheese
1 cup cooked ham or turkey, chopped
1 cup corn
1 quart water

Directions:

In large saucepan, combine potatoes, onion, carrots, celery and water.
Bring to boiling and cook, covered, for about 15 minutes.
Combine cornstarch, butter and milk, adding cornstarch gradually so it doesn't become lumpy.
Add milk mixture and chicken bouillon granules to potato mixture.
Stir and cook until slightly thickened.
Cook for 2 minutes more.
Stir in the cheese until it melts.
Add ham or turkey and corn.
